Let's make the Denon AVR-S960H versus Onkyo TX-RZ740 comparison. According to the results of our review, Denon AVR-S960H received 7.8 points out of 10 possible, and Onkyo TX-RZ740 was rated 8.5 points. The release date of AVR-S960H is 2020, and TX-RZ740 is 2019. After comparison, it will become clear that among these two devices, the TX-RZ740 is more suitable for the role of the heart of home theater system.

Main advantages Denon AVR-S960H over Onkyo TX-RZ740

  • Include HDMI eARC function.
  • 8K/60Hz signal pass-through is available.

Main advantages Onkyo TX-RZ740 over Denon AVR-S960H

  • More channels, namely 9, makes this receiver more profitable than its 7-channel competitor.
  • 100/8 W/Ohm RMS makes it more productive compared to 90/8 W/Ohm RMS in another receiver in the review.
  • Both receivers have a multi-room zone function, but TX-RZ740 has 3 zones vs 2 on its competitor.

The number of channels is equal to the number of possible connected speakers. The Denon AVR-S960H supports 7.2-channels sound, but Onkyo TX-RZ740 supports a 9.2-channels configuration.

RMS stands for the actual power of the receiver. The higher this value, the louder the sound can be produced. The differences between the models in terms of RMS power are significant - for the TX-RZ740 this value is 100/8 W/Ohm, and for the AVR-S960H it is 90/8 W/Ohm.

Denon AVR-S960H is equipped with 6/2 HDMI inputs and outputs, and Onkyo TX-RZ740 has 7/2 HDMI inputs and outputs.

HDMI eARC is the next step in the development of audio return channel technology, which works in conjunction with HDMI 2.1. Using eARC provides the highest sound quality for home audio systems. HDMI eARC is available only on Denon AVR-S960H.

The HDCP encryption protocol is now mandatory for most media devices. This security technology encrypts digital signals from one product to another. HDCP content-encryption protocol is present on Denon AVR-S960H in the HDCP 2.3 version, and Onkyo TX-RZ740 has the HDCP 2.2 version.

With the 4K pass-through feature, the AV receiver sends "native" 4K signals to a 4K TV from a video source without any processing. The AVR-S960H works with the 4K/120Hz video, and the TX-RZ740 has the 4K/60Hz.

The AV receiver passes "native" 8K signals from a video source to 8K TV without any encoding, with the 8k pass-through features. The 8K path-through is available only on Denon AVR-S960H.
